Manage IT Infrastructure to ensure proper planning, installation, maintenance, and upgrade of IT infrastructure while standardizing and optimizing a 24/7 IT hardware and system availability. Build and execute the modernization, standardization and cyber security agenda. Implement a ITSM based support model to meet automation environment demands.

PRINCIPAL ACCOUNTABILITIES:
Overall responsibilities are the following:
• Act as primary point of contact for the head of IT regarding the infrastructure platform by leading the IT infrastructure team.
• Implementation and Management of IT infrastructure changes in an operating facility.
• Responsible for driving Operational Excellence and service process optimization and standardization across the company
• Responsible for the IT service delivery for end-user computing, network, and compute.
• Primary point of contact with regional and global experts to drive the standardization of the local hardware platforms ensuring strong alignment with global standards
• Driving cyber security compliance and excellence for the company in alignment with regional strategy
• Responsible for developing and managing the budget to run and maintain the infrastructure
• Responsible for the management and mitigation of all risks associated with infrastructure
• Ensuring robust business continuity processes and disaster recovery plans
• Primary point of contact with local and regional vendors to ensure the achievement of the agreed SLAs.
• Work closely with platform counterparts from the region to share good practices and leverage cross synergies
• Build up excellent IT service management and IT infrastructure skills and expertise within the local IT team
• Effectively manage stakeholders across platform teams, functions, and to reach agreement on conflicting priorities
• Implement and maintain standard 24×7 network and automation monitoring services
• Follow technology innovations in the network and virtualization domain to advise on applicability within Pier 400.
• Responsible for the optimization of the Data Center and server management process to ensure a high available environment to meet automation demands.
• Identify and ensure the proper skill set within the IT infrastructure area to meet business expectations.
• Adopt and implement the latest Data Center management techniques as part of the modernization agenda.
• Main Interface with the automation team to provide guidance for hardware fixes that are configured from the infrastructure landscape
• Leads and manage the troubleshooting calls for Major Incidents arise to restore business operations as soon as possible.
• Leads the development of root cause analysis for major incidents impacting the operations and ensure identified countermeasures are deployed as planned.
• With the IT manager, define the Tech portfolio modernization, infrastructure simplification and applications rationalization

CRITICAL QUALIFICATIONS/SKILLS/EXPERIENCE:
Necessary to perform the requirements of the position:
• Education – University or higher vocational degree and certification in Control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, Software Engineering or related discipline is preferred.
• Experience – Minimum eight (8) years of Infrastructure management and complex network platforms implementation, automation component experience is preferred.
• Minimum five (5) years of related project handling/coordination experience and process documentation.
• Operational Technology hardware and integration experience is a must.
• Skills – the following are strongly recommended/critical:
• In deep knowledge of Cisco hardware, implementation and support.
• CCNA as a must – CCIE prefer
• Understanding basic concepts of PLCs: Siemens, TIA Portal, ladder logic, ST, FBD, SFC.
• Platforms, Networking, and protocol (TCP/IP, Profibus, ProfiNET, ASI, CAN-Bus)
• Extensive understanding of a wireless connectivity and Lte environments.
• Application lifecycle and IT Service Management concepts
• ITIL V4 Certified is recommended.
• Understanding of Continuous Improvement/LEAN/Six Sigma.
